Abstract
This research project explores effects of not having considered usability when assessing the functionality of a software system. Also, it experiments with the introduction of usability into latter stages of software projects in which developers are new to usability. A particular software project confronting that scenario is used to explore these issues. The selected project had created a program comprehension tool that had been given to a group of users for some time. For that reason, this research also explores challenges posed to studying the usability of program comprehension tools. A usability study is designed in order to perform the research. Three techniques are applied in the study: (a) heuristic evaluation, (b) user and task analysis and (c) thinking aloud usability testing. (Abstract shortened by UMI.)
